Cava Pickled Red Onion Recipe
This tangy and lightly sweet pickled onion recipe is inspired by the popular Cava topping.
Ingredients
- 1 large red onion, thinly sliced
- ½ cup apple cider vinegar
- ½ cup white vinegar
- 1 cup water
- 1 tablespoon gran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on kosher salt
- 1 teaspoon black peppercorns, optional
- ¼ teaspoon red pepper flakes, optional

Bobby Flay Pickled Red Onion Recipe
This bold and vibrant recipe combines vinegar, lime juice, and a touch of grenadine for extra flavor.
Ingredients
- 3 cups red wine vinegar
- 1 cup fresh lime juice
- ¼ cup grenadine
- ½ cup sugar
- 1 tablespoon kosher salt
- 1 cup water
- 2 large red onions, thinly sliced

Pickled Cherry Tomatoes Red Onions and Cucumbers Recipe
This colorful pickle mix combines fresh vegetables in a crisp and zesty brine.
Ingredients
- 1 cup white vinegar
- 1 cup water
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 1 tablespoon kosher salt
- 2 garlic cloves, smashed
- 1 teaspoon whole black peppercorns
- 1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
- 1 small red onion, thinly sliced
- 1 small cucumber, sliced into rounds
- Optional dill or red pepper flakes

Pickled Red Onion Recipe No Sugar
This simple sugar-free recipe delivers crisp onions with clean and tangy flavor.
Ingredients
- 2 medium red onions, thinly sliced
- 3 garlic cloves, chopped
- 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lemon juice
- 2 tablespoons apple cider vinegar
- 1 ½ cups water
- 1 teaspoon salt
- Optional red pepper flakes

Sweet Pickled Red Onion Recipe
This sweet and tangy version pairs perfectly with sandwiches, burgers, and grain bowls.
Ingredients
- 1 medium red onion, thinly sliced
- 2 garlic cloves
- 1 teaspoon red pepper flakes
- 1 cup distilled white vinegar
- 1 cup water
- 3 tablespoons sugar
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t

Spicy Pickled Red Onion Recipe
Fresh jalapeño adds heat and extra flavor to this quick refrigerator pickle recipe.
Ingredients
- 1 large red onion, thinly sliced
- ¾ cup apple cider vinegar
- ¼ cup water
- 2 tablespoons sugar
- 1 teaspoon kosher salt
- 1 jalapeño pepper, thinly sliced
- Optional pinch of red pepper flakes

Indian Red Onion Pickle Recipe
This Indian-inspired pickle combines tangy vinegar with spicy serrano chilis.
Ingredients
- 1 cup red onions, thinly sliced
- ½ cup white vinegar
- ½ cup water
- 1 teaspoon salt
- 1 teaspoon sugar
- 1 to 2 serrano chilis, slit

Asian Pickled Red Onion Recipe
Rice vinegar and fish sauce give this recipe a savory and lightly sweet Asian-inspired flavor.
Ingredients
- 1 large red onion, thinly sliced
- 3 tablespoons water
- ⅓ cup rice vinegar
- 1 ½ tablespoons sugar
- 1 tablespoon fish sauce
- Fresh cilantro for garnish, optional

Mexican Pickled Red Onions Recipe
This bright and citrusy recipe is perfect for tacos, burritos, and grilled meats.
Ingredients
- 1 large red onion, thinly sliced
- 4 tablespoons fresh lime juice
- 2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
- 2 teaspoons kosher salt
- 2 teaspoons sugar
- Optional jalapeño slices
- Optional fresh cilantro

Pickled Red Onion Recipe
This classic pickled red onion recipe is simple, crisp, and works with nearly any meal.
Ingredients
- 2 small red onions, thinly sliced
- 2 cups white vinegar
- 2 cups water
- ⅓ cup cane sugar
- 2 tablespoons sea salt
- 2 garlic cloves, optional
- 1 teaspoon mixed peppercorns, optional
